Shifting Blame: From Romans to Jews in the Crucifixion Narrative

The chapter explores how early Christians altered the narrative of Jesus's crucifixion by replacing Roman soldiers with Jewish executioners to make the story more appealing to potential followers. It discusses the portrayal of Jewish culpability across different Gospel accounts and the concept of intergenerational guilt depicted in Matthew's Gospel.
